What is ELO?

ELO is the score used in the matchmaker to pair you up with other players of similar skill. Ideally you'll pair with 9 other people with your exact ELO, but connection strength, region, duo quing, etc. this usually doesn't happen.

You raise you ELO by overcoming people of equal or higher ELO than yours, and you lose it by losing to people equal or lower than you, with varying effect depending on the actual difference. As such, "ELO hell" is where you can never gain ELO to play with and against better people due to where your ELO is currently.

Ranked, 3v3, Dominion and Normals all have separate ELO scores, Draft and Normals share one. There isn't a reliable way to check your actual ELO score, just approximations, but I suggest using your Lolking score as a gauge for your standing. Most do.

ELO is a global ranking system. It was first used in chess competitions.. 1200 elo rating is the average, while above 2000 are masters. (see http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Elo_rating_system)

On that game though, Elo is quite weird, since this ranking system was made for individual skills ranking (chess, starcraft, any 1v1 game). Though, this is a team game.

Anyhow, to gain Elo you must play ranked games.. If you win, you gain 15-20 elo and LP (League points are NOT related to Elo at all!), if you loose games, you loose elo acordingly. It is that simple.

League points though are a little misleading, since those ranks ("bronze, silver, gold, plat, diamond") actually are fake. You always have your "hidden elo" which is your real rank.

Little tip : Don't be scared to dodge games (close the LOL client while in team select) since your MMR (hidden elo) doesn't get hindered by that, though your LP while drop by 5 LP or 10 LP. But it doesn't really matter since your LP gain is based on your MMR.
